Job Description:

R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Design, develop, and enhance electro-mechanical systems and mechatronic devices, creating automated systems and software to control them
  • Develop, Install, and improve control systems, servo drives, motors, HMIs and PLCs programs on high speed assembly, packaging, and process equipment
  • Develop, collaborate on, and review wiring diagrams and logic for new equipment, field retrofits, and upgrades
  • Actively participate in algorithmic, control, mechanical design discussions and code reviews
  • Develop tools to assist with algorithm development, algorithm testing, and image quality evaluation and validation
  • Develop novel, accurate computer vision algorithm and advanced systems with a focus on real-time object recognition, object tracking, camera calibration and 3D reconstruction
  • Configure vision systems (PC, frame grabbers, cameras, illumination, motion control interfaces)
  • Troubleshoot, continuously improve, and create imaging programs for assembly and processing equipment
  • Utilize excellent troubleshooting skills with a hands-on approach to identify root cause and define solution
  • Research, explore and analyze data patterns programs for specifications, feasibility studies, and productivity improvements using existing data science tools and self-created programs
  • Perform statistical analysis, predictive modeling, and generate automated reporting
  • Assist data engineering in documentation and data catalog and implementation of analytics tools
  • Technical support of continuous improvement and six sigma projects related to Plant operations
  • Ability to Plan task, be independent, self-motivated and respond in a dynamic and fast growing environment

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• 5+ years of hands on control system design and development experience for high speed, automated assembly equipment
  • PLC programming experience
  • HMI programming experience
  • Strong Programming knowledge of Rockwell Automation RSLogix5000 and FTView ME and SE preferred
  • Experience with Rockwell Automation, Keyence or Cognex vision software and ABB Robotics preferred
  • Bachelor of Science in Mechatronics, Electrical, Electronics Engineering or related field
